  With the accelerating pace of China’s modernization, the application of various industrial recirculating water and cooling systems has become increasingly widespread. During operation, the water in these cooling and recirculating systems inevitably gives rise to three major problems: scaling, microbial and algal growth, and corrosion. These issues lead to reduced heat transfer efficiency, shortened equipment service life, and, in severe cases, equipment perforation, pipeline blockage, and even forced shutdowns. Unfortunately, neglecting water quality treatment remains a prominent and widespread problem in the management of recirculating water systems in China.

  Due to regional environmental conditions and water quality, equipment pipelines are prone to corrosion, and large populations of bacteria and algae can proliferate in the water, posing risks to daily production and living activities. While traditional chemical methods can prevent or remove scale, they are costly, labor-intensive, and environmentally harmful.   The YJD-type electronic water treatment device employs a purely physical method, utilizing composite alternating-current technology to generate a high-frequency electromagnetic field that treats water. This process alters the physical structure of the water without changing its chemical composition, thereby achieving scale prevention, scale removal, and disinfection and algae control. It is highly efficient, safe, economical, and environmentally friendly, with advanced technological capabilities and a long service life, requiring no dedicated operator. With a one-time investment yielding lifelong benefits, it is an ideal water treatment solution.

  The YJD series electronic water treatment units are available in four models to meet varying water quality conditions and customer requirements: fully automatic, anti-corrosion and rust-removal, automatic blowdown, and electric blowdown. These units are suitable for a wide range of water systems, including air-conditioning chilled-water systems, industrial cooling-water systems, heat-exchange systems, domestic water systems, and municipal water supply systems.
